我读过一篇帖子:
ffmpeg -i main.mp4 \
-af "atempo=2.0,volume=1.5"\
-vf "setpts=PTS/2.0,movie=bg.mp4,hue=s=0[bg];[in]scale=iw/2:-,pad=iw+20:ih+20:10:10:color=yellow[m]; \
[bg][m]overlay=shortest=1:x=(W-w)/2:y=(H-h)/2[out]" -c:v libx264 completed.mkv
- 我想将视频和音频的速度调整为2.0?
- 还有“movie=bg.mp4”循环吗?
- 我的意见:
main.mp4 --> 1小时30分 / bg.mp4 --> 30秒
答案1
尝试
ffmpeg -i main.mp4
-vf "movie=bg.mp4:loop=200,hue=s=0[bg];
[in]setpts=PTS/2,scale=iw/2:-1,pad=iw+20:ih+20:10:10:color=yellow[m];
[bg][m]overlay=shortest=1:x=(W-w)/2:y=(H-h)/2"
-af "atempo=2.0,volume=1.5" -c:v libx264 completed.mkv